Фундамент HTML и CSS для начинающих
Разработка порталов начинается с познания двух важнейших инструментов. HTML отвечает за организацию и контент веб-страниц. CSS контролирует внешним оформлением блоков.
Специалисты используют HTML для расположения текста, графики, ссылок и других элементов. CSS позволяет определять цвета, гарнитуры, размеры и размещение элементов. Эти языки работают вместе и дополняются друг друга.
Изучение вулкан казино открывает возможность к профессии веб-разработчика. Понимание основных основ способствует создавать работающие и эстетичные веб-ресурсы. Стартующие разработчики могут стремительно получить прикладные навыки и применить их в живых задачах.
Что такое HTML и зачем он нужен веб-ресурсу
HTML интерпретируется как HyperText Markup Language. Язык разметки устанавливает структуру веб-документов и структурирует содержимое веб-страниц. Браузеры интерпретируют HTML-код и отображают контент в ясном для пользователей формате.
Каждый элемент веб-страницы задаётся специфическими командами. Названия, абзацы, списки, таблицы и формы формируются с посредством элементов. Теги являются собой инструкции, заключённые в угловые скобки. Браузер обрабатывает эти инструкции и строит зрительное отображение контента.
Без HTML невозможно разработать Вулкан казино любого вида. Язык разметки выступает основанием для всех интернет-ресурсов. Поисковые системы исследуют HTML-структуру для каталогизации страниц. Правильная разметка улучшает ранги портала в итогах поиска.
HTML непрерывно развивается и приобретает свежие опции. Новейшая версия HTML5 поддерживает видео, аудио и динамические компоненты. Разработчики могут интегрировать медийный материал без добавочных плагинов. Семантические элементы помогают Вулкан лучше понимать назначение различных секций страницы.
Главные теги и структура веб-страницы
Любой HTML-документ имеет определённую иерархическую организацию. Главный блок html включает всё содержимое веб-страницы. Внутри размещаются два ключевых блока: head и body.
Раздел head содержит вспомогательную сведения о файле. Здесь прописывается название страницы, присоединяются стили и скрипты. Пользователи не воспринимают содержимое этого контейнера прямо. Блок body включает весь отображаемый материал.
Для организации контента используются разнообразные метки:
- h1-h6 формируют титулы разных степеней
- p формирует текстовые параграфы
- a создаёт линки на иные страницы
- img добавляет изображения в страницу
- ul и ol создают маркерные и нумерованные перечни
- table структурирует данные в табличном формате
Смысловые метки делают разметку более читаемой. Компонент header маркирует заголовок портала. Тег nav объединяет навигационные ссылки. Раздел main содержит главное контент веб-страницы. Footer размещается в подвальной области и включает контактную информацию.
Правильная структура страницы критична для доступности. Утилиты чтения с экрана используют казино Вулкан для навигации по странице. Разумная структура элементов упрощает усвоение информации всеми группами пользователей. Соответствующий скрипт действует правильно во всех современных обозревателях.
Как CSS отвечает за визуальный вид веб-ресурса
C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ей устанавливают зрительное оформление HTML-элементов. Механизм отделяет оформление от архитектуры файла.
Без стилей все сайты выглядят однообразно. Браузер выводит текст чёрным цветом на белом фоновом цвете. Титулы получают обычные габариты. CSS позволяет поменять любой параметр внешнего вида.
Стили можно подключить тремя вариантами. Внешний документ связывается с HTML-документом через тег link. Внутренние стили размещаются в метке style. Inline стили записываются в параметре тега.
Каскадность обозначает очерёдность использования директив. Инлайновые стили обладают максимальный преимущество. Внутренние стили замещают отдельные. Браузер применяет максимально специфичное правило к каждому тегу.
CSS регулирует всеми зрительными свойствами. Специалисты определяют цвета фона и текста. Стили корректируют габариты, поля и рамки элементов. Новейший Вулкан казино использует анимации и переходы для создания динамических эффектов.
Селекторы, атрибуты и значения в CSS
Инструкция CSS складывается из трёх частей. Селектор обозначает элемент для оформления. Свойство задаёт параметр дизайна. Значение определяет конкретный значение.
Селекторы определяют теги по разным критериям. Селектор элемента назначает стили ко всем элементам конкретного типа. Селектор класса работает с параметром class. Селектор идентификатора отбирает уникальный тег по атрибуту id.
Составные селекторы генерируют более точные правила. Селектор потомка отбирает вложенные компоненты. Селектор дочернего элемента действует только с прямыми детьми. Псевдоклассы применяют стили при определённых состояниях.
Свойства задают разнообразные элементы стилизации. Свойства color и background-color регулируют цветовой гаммой. Свойства width и height устанавливают величины. Свойства margin и padding контролируют отступы.
Параметры прописываются в разнообразных видах. Оттенки определяются в шестнадцатеричном формате, RGB или наименованиями. Величины определяются в пикселях, процентах или пропорциональных величинах. Грамотное задействование селекторов позволяет Вулкан результативно управлять дизайном множества тегов.
Работа с оттенками, шрифтами и отступами
Цветовое оформление формирует графическую восприятие страницы. Атрибут color меняет тон содержимого. Свойство background-color задаёт фон блока. Оттенки записываются несколькими методами: именами, шестнадцатеричными обозначениями или значениями RGB.
Шестнадцатеричный тип стартует с символа решётки. Запись формируется из шести элементов, определяющих красный, зелёный и синий компоненты. Тип RGB применяет цифровые величины от 0 до 255 для каждого компонента. Тип RGBA добавляет характеристику непрозрачности.
Шрифтовое оформление воздействует на восприятие материала. Параметр font-family определяет гарнитуру шрифта. Атрибут font-size определяет габарит текста. Параметр font-weight управляет толщину начертания. Свойство line-height определяет межстрочный интервал.
Системные шрифты имеются на всех устройствах. Внешние гарнитуры скачиваются с сторонних серверов. Сервис Google Fonts обеспечивает бесплатную подборку гарнитур. Разработчики перечисляют несколько шрифтов в очерёдности предпочтения.
Поля формируют область около элементов. Атрибут margin генерирует внешние отступы между блоками. Свойство padding формирует внутренние поля от рамок до наполнения. Отступы можно устанавливать для каждой стороны индивидуально или единым числом сразу для всех граней. Корректное применение казино Вулкан улучшает визуальную структуру и восприятие информации.
Блочная схема и размещение элементов
Блочная концепция определяет организацию каждого HTML-элемента. Схема состоит из четырёх секций: наполнения, внутреннего поля, обводки и внешнего поля. Понимание этой концепции требуется для корректного управления величинами.
Область контента вмещает текст и изображения. Внутренний интервал padding формирует пространство между содержимым и рамкой. Граница border окружает блок отображаемой чертой. Наружный отступ margin генерирует интервал до смежных элементов.
Свойство box-sizing изменяет расчёт габаритов. Вариант content-box считает только наполнение. Параметр border-box добавляет padding и border в суммарную ширину.
Атрибут display определяет вид отображения. Блочные компоненты используют всю имеющуюся пространство. Inline компоненты находятся в одной строке. Вариант inline-block сочетает характеристики обоих типов.
Параметр position регулирует размещением. Значение relative смещает элемент относительно первоначального места. Absolute размещает элемент относительно внешнего контейнера. Новейший Вулкан казино применяет Flexbox и Grid для построения сложных макетов.
Отзывчивая разработка для разнообразных аппаратов
Гибкая разработка предоставляет верное визуализацию портала на всех экранах. Пользователи заходят на сайты с десктопов, планшетных устройств и смартфонов. Оформление должен подстраиваться под габарит монитора автоматически.
Медиазапросы применяют стили в зависимости от параметров аппарата. Правило @media анализирует ширину экрана и иные параметры. Программисты генерируют индивидуальные комплекты стилей для разных диапазонов габаритов.
Принцип mobile-first стартует разработку с варианта для телефонов. Начальные стили определяют дизайн для маленьких экранов. Медиазапросы добавляют дополнения для широких экранов.
Адаптивные макеты применяют пропорциональные меры измерения. Ширина элементов задаётся в процентах вместо статичных пикселей. Flexbox и Grid формируют отзывчивые компоновки без трудных расчётов.
Иллюстрации нуждаются специального учёта при оптимизации. Свойство max-width со параметром 100% предотвращает выход изображений за края блока. Свойство srcset подгружает иллюстрации разнообразного качества. Правильная внедрение казино Вулкан усиливает пользовательский впечатление на всех типах аппаратов.
Типичные промахи новичков при взаимодействии с HTML и CSS
Стартующие специалисты делают типичные промахи при построении веб-страниц. Знание частых недочётов позволяет исключить их в собственных работах. Коррекция ошибок на начальных фазах сохраняет время и улучшает качество кода.
Главные промахи при разработке с структурой и стилями:
- Незакрытые метки нарушают структуру документа и ведут к некорректному отображению
- Применение deprecated элементов вместо актуальных смысловых элементов
- Отсутствие альтернативного текста для картинок снижает доступность содержимого
- Инлайновые стили в HTML осложняют обслуживание и изменение стилизации
- Неправильная вложенность тегов вызывает конфликты в организации
- Чрезмерное применение идентификаторов вместо классов ограничивает многократное применение стилей
Ошибки с CSS также наблюдаются часто. Начинающие упускают прописывать единицы расчёта для цифровых величин. Излишне конкретные селекторы усложняют корректировку стилей. Отсутствие сброса стилей обозревателя вызывает расхождения в отображении на различных платформах.
Пренебрежение кроссбраузерной поддержки вызывает к проблемам. Веб-страница может прекрасно смотреться в одном обозревателе и некорректно в втором. Валидация программы через специализированные сервисы обнаруживает синтаксические недочёты. Постоянная верификация помогает Вулкан обеспечивать превосходное качество программирования и соблюдение требованиям.